Blue Raiders cruise to 3-0 win
MT remains undefeated

MURFREESBORO, Tenn. - Middle Tennessee rounded out the Blue Raider Bash with a 3-0 win over Loyola-Marymount on Saturday to remain undefeated on the season.

Senior Ashley Asberry had eight kills and eight block assists in the match to help guide the Blue Raiders on both sides of the ball. Asberry posted a .583 hitting percentage and one service ace against the Lions.

Middle Tennessee won by scores of 25-19, 25-22 and 25-15 led at the net by sophomore Izabela Kozon who knocked down 12 kills.

"We are a hard team to defend because when they focus on one or two players it frees up our other players and they always come through. It was a great team effort for us. Loyola-Marymount has a really low RBI so it is a great win for us," head coach Matt Peck said.

As a team, Middle Tennessee had 39 kills for a .258 hitting percentage. Defensively, the Blue Raiders had 36 digs and eight and a half blocks.

Middle Tennessee held the Lions to just 25 blocks and a .044 hitting percentage. LMU also had just two blocks in the match.

Freshman Stacy Oladinni had eight kills on the day for an .818 hitting percentage with two block assists.

"We had a breakout match for Stacey we were...I think when Sasha Mc Glothin went out yesterday with her injury Stacy realized she had to pick it up some. She was unstoppable tonight, I don't think she had an error. I think she did a great job," Peck said. Middle Tennessee had 13 kills in each match with a .375 hitting percentage in the second set.

Middle Tennessee will be back in action on Friday, Sept. 12 when it travels to Arlington, Texas to compete in the UT-Arlington Hilton Invitational.
